Transaction 56d52ef8db3bf5bf98563b50017fd6ed7df0012b0565236ddc8a840175d51317

2 Input
1 Outputs
  • 56d52ef8db3bf5bf98563b50017fd6ed7df0012b0565236ddc8a840175d51317:0
  • value  3474523
    address  3FcArNnf1DMZA97aCxwt6rXFo3o8LdfK4C